Chili Cheese Dog Casserole

Total Time

Prep: 20 min. Bake: 30 min.

Makes

6 servings

Updated: Oct. 19, 2023
Kids and dads alike will dive right into this hearty, comforting dish. With a crispy cheese topping on a warm corn bread crust, this chili dog casserole recipe is a keeper. —Taste of Home Test Kitchen
Chili Cheese Dog Casserole Recipe photo by Taste of Home

Ingredients

  • 1 package (8-1/2 ounces) cornbread/muffin mix
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 cup chopped green pepper
  • 1/2 cup chopped onion
  • 1/2 cup chopped celery
  • 1 package (1 pound) hot dogs, halved lengthwise and c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 1 can (15 ounces) chili with beans
  • 2 tablespoons brown s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ese, divided

Directions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°. Prepare cornbread batter according to package directions. Spread half the batter into a greased 8-in. square baking dish.
  2. In a large skillet, heat oil over medium heat; add green pepper, onion and celery. Cook and stir until crisp-tender, 5-7 minutes. Stir in hot dogs; cook and stir until lightly browned, 3-4 minutes longer. Stir in chili, brown sugar, garlic powder and chili powder; heat through. Stir in 3/4 cup cheese.
  3. Spoon hot dog mixture over cornbread batter; top with remaining batter. Sprinkle with remaining 1/4 cup cheese.
  4. Bake, uncovered, until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ean, 28-32 minutes. Let stand 5 minutes before serving.

Chili Dog Casserole Tips

How can you make chili dog casserole your own?

There are several different twists and adaptations you can make to this casserole. If you have leftover homemade chili in the fridge, you can swap the canned chili for homemade chili (2 cups worth). You can swap the cheddar cheese for pepper jack or Monterey Jack. Top the chili dog casserole with thinly sliced jalapenos for a little color as well as heat. Or, switch things up a little: Instead of using cornbread, wrap whole hot dogs in tortillas or crescent roll dough. Spread the cooked filling in the bottom of the casserole dish, and then place the wrapped hot dogs on top, sprinkle with cheese and bake.

Can you make chili dog casserole ahead of time?

Yes, you can make chili dog casserole ahead of time. Prepare and bake the casserole, and then let it cool completely before storing. Wrap it with plastic or foil and refrigerate for up to 2 days. When you’re ready to serve it, sprinkle it with a little extra cheese, cover it lightly with foil, and reheat it at 350°F until heated through and bubbly.

What can you serve with chili dog casserole?

Nutrition Facts

1 serving: 638 calories, 40g fat (16g saturated fat), 103mg cholesterol, 1518mg sodium, 48g carbohydrate (17g sugars, 6g fiber), 22g protein.
